Wall Relief Wood Carving with Farmer Boy and Dachshund ca. 1900
Item e6783

A wooden carved wall relief depicting a farmer boy in folksy costume playing with his dachshund. Finely carved in lindenwood in Germany circa 1900. A very nice log cabin wall decoration.

The tradition of wood carving, using manual skills to make everyday objects and fine art sculptures, is found throughout Europe. The incentive to create not only useful but also aesthetically beautiful things, distinguishes the craftsman from the artist. In addition to the well-known Swiss wood carving artists, others can also be named in Italy / Tyrol with Steiner, in Germany with Madel and in Austria with Heissl. Their wood-carving art works with sculptures, wall plaques and reliefs enhance any interior design.
